The WBA proposes to “knock out together” not domestic violence, but drugs – this week the 38th festival from the organization will be held in Argentina (XXXVIII KO Drugs), during which two boxing evenings will take place, and President Gilberto Mendoza will make his report (he will not talk about drugs, but about problems in boxing).

Former light heavyweight leader Kovalev resumed his career in 2022 and made a confident debut in cruisers – he beat Olympic medalist Tervel Pulev. Brown in the same year tried to throw off the throne of the current hegemon of the division Artur Beterbiev from Russia, but capitulated in the 9th round.

Later it became known that Kovalev was not paid for the fight with Pulev. And the veteran himself was taken aback by his plans: “One more intermediate fight, and then I’m ready to fight for the title.”
